Originally Posted by astroflyer (Post 15163362)
Let me ask a question for the 1K's. Excluding PS, do CR-1's really make that much different for upgrades? I mean aside from GS you're already at the head of the UDU queue. So if the CR-1 would clear, wouldn't the UDU probably clear as well? I mean I realize it allows you to prioritize some flights versus other flights marginally, but what's the real value here?

Just for the record, I'm not terribly happy about the changes, but I would like to know why people are so upset about CR-1s'.

In my case, they are for my family, if you are a solo traveler, UDU will take care of it in most cases. But if you are travel with family, there is almost 0 chance you will get upgrade under the same PNR. With CR1s you can split your PNR and upgrade the ones with no status ahead of time and UDU to upgrade yourself. US-HNL is a good way to use CR1s for your non-status family member if you can find NF space at booking.
